Alright, picture this: when you dive into the realm of iconic Aussie cars, the Holden Commodore pops up as a superstar in many minds, and for good reason! With its supercharged history and road legacy, it's a legend. But here's the deal - the brand is sadly a thing of the past now, and that could mean some hurdles in the used car market. Parts might be trickier to hunt down as time goes on. So, the big question looms: is owning a Holden Commodore practical today? It's a bit of a mixed bag. While the Commodore still holds its charm, the practicality might depend on your knack for finding parts and your willingness to navigate potential future challenges and these beauties are getting more and more pricy so is it worth owning a piece of Australian history?

I own a VFII SSV Redline manual that I bought new (factory order) and I love it. Mine has a Harrop Stage 3 upgrade (otrcai, headers, exhaust, tune) and makes an easy 400 rwhp and only uses around 9 lph on the hwy and 11.5lph around town. I've bought new V8 Commodores since the VR SS in 1994 and they have all served me well. The series 2 V8 uses the Tremec TR6060 manual gearbox, which is much better than the previous BT56 manual box. I've had no issues with mine, which has done 70000km and been across Australia twice.

I bought the 8th last VF Maloo R8 built #1372 brand new in Sept 2015. I had a bit of a nightmare with my car. It’s got an LS3. Under 100,000 KM the oil pump failed. Holden took the car and had it for a couple of weeks. They “fixed” the engine. Until last year when the car started misfiring and playing up. It had been serviced regularly and always on time or before. I took it to a mechanic that knows these engines backwards. The car was making weird noises. An inspection showed the lifters had failed and that the car had not been fixed properly by Holden when the oil pump failed. In the opinion of my mechanics the car had been “patched up”. Considering it cost me over $90,000 new I was most unimpressed. I contacted Holden who after some debate back and forward refused to speak to my mechanic about the issue. I then found out the while engine was “stuffed”. Two mechanics who work at the workshop where my car was an actually were Holden trained mechanics and worked at the workshop where the car had originally been repaired after the oil pump. Holden refused to speak to them and said “you’ve not had it serviced at Holden so we cannot help you”. They also told me that “I couldn’t hurt their reputation as they don’t sell cars anymore and that they were unable or I assist me”. I advised her there is proof that Holden did a dodgy job repairing my car after the oil pump failure but they weren’t interested and would not chat to my mechanic at all. She said they would only speak to Holden trained mechanics to which I took great pleasure advising her that two of the mechanics working on my car are in fact Holden trained to which was a tad taken aback but still refused to speak to them. That was it. Great customer service right there 😡Anyway I had the cash luckily to get engine completely rebuilt. The only thing original was the block. The timing chain guide was floating around in the sump as your mechanic mentioned can happen. I’ve taken this opportunity to get a nice lumpy cam put in, new exhaust, new everything but was so disappointed by Holden’s attitude and refusal to look at the service history etc. Anyway I have my car back, it’s better than it was new and I’m happy with it but with crappy customer care like that I can see what Holden went out of business. The lady at Holden who had to call me said that she “hated her job” as “all we say is no to people” 😳Great video. I’ve just had the injectors and fuel pump replaced too. It runs well now but Holden’s appalling customer service and support was very disappointing to say the least.
